About this map

Cougar Buttes and Negro Butte dominate this desert landscape within the Lucerne Valley during the early 1970s. The northern portion of the map reveals a unique celestial-themed street grid, with names like Comet Road, Mercury Road, Lunar Road, and Stellar Road suggesting a specific era of mid-century desert subdivision planning. This structured grid contrasts sharply with the southern reaches, where resource extraction is the primary footprint.
